Aimpoint Micro H-2 — Editor’s Choice
The Aimpoint Micro H-2 has become my “set it and forget it” red dot for rimfire bolts. The housing is compact, the turrets are well shielded, and the glass coatings keep flare under control when my target is a white paster under high sun. With a true 2 MOA dot, I can call shots precisely at 50 yards without dialing the brightness down to the point the dot starts to disappear in shade. The brightness knob is positive and glove-friendly, and the optic’s weight feels invisible on a slim wood stock. It looks right and—more importantly—shoots right on the 457.
Product Specs: 2 MOA dot; micro-tube form factor; extremely long battery life; hard-anodized aluminum housing; waterproof; brightness knob with night-compatible lows and daylight highs.
Personal experience: I’ve hauled the H-2 on and off a dovetail-to-Pic rail a dozen times; when torqued consistently, return-to-zero has been a non-event. The dot stays round for my eyes, and even on low winter sun I never ran out of brightness. I’ve also never had the H-2 creep in its base—screw tension feels trustworthy.
Online comments: The long-term owners in my notes call it “boringly reliable,” praise the battery life, and mention the protective turret shrouds help prevent accidental clicks. A few remark on cost but stick with it after trying budget dots.
Mounting on the 457: The H-2 ships with a low base that bolts right to Picatinny; on a CZ 457 you’ll either mount directly to a factory Pic rail or add a dovetail-to-Pic adapter. Keep it low; risers aren’t needed on a bolt gun.
Holosun 503CU — Feature-Rich Value
Holosun’s 503CU packs a 2 MOA dot and a 65 MOA circle into a micro housing with solar assist and shake-awake. On the 457, I stick to the 2 MOA dot for precision, but the circle-dot is helpful when I’m demoing the rifle to new shooters who pick up the circle faster. The housing is robust enough for rimfire life, the buttons are tactile, and the auto-on behavior saves me when I forget to power up before a drill. Solar assist is no gimmick—it genuinely extends battery life and keeps the dot on in bright daylight even if the battery is on its last legs.
Product Specs: 2 MOA dot / 65 MOA circle-dot; solar panel with automatic compensation; shake-awake; multi-coated glass; robust micro-tube footprint; includes low mount and spacer.
Personal experience: On slugging through a 300-round steel session, the 503CU held zero and the dot stayed crisp. I love the ability to run ultra-low brightness settings in deep shade without starbursting. The circle-dot helped on a moving hand-thrown can at 15 yards, then I flipped back to the single dot for tight 50-yard groups.
Online comments: Owners regularly cite the “set-and-forget” motion activation and surprising longevity at its price point; a few report that the circle can look slightly pixelated at extreme brightness, which mirrors my observation on white steel under noon sun.
Mounting on the 457: Use the included low mount on a Pic rail. If your 457 still has the bare 11 mm dovetail, add a quality dovetail-to-Pic adapter. Keep the spacer in the box; the low base is the right pick for bolt-action height.
SIG Sauer ROMEO5 — Budget Workhorse
The ROMEO5 delivers a clean 2 MOA dot, robust battery life, and SIG’s MOTAC motion-activation in a package that flat-out works on the 457. The housing isn’t flashy, but it’s tough enough, and the turrets click reliably without wandering. The dot is round for my eyes, particularly around mid-brightness where I spend most of my rimfire time. I also appreciate that SIG bundles both a low base and an AR-height riser; the low base is exactly what a CZ 457 wants. For a budget-conscious trainer rifle or a youth setup, this optic is easy to recommend.
Product Specs: 2 MOA dot; motion-activated illumination (MOTAC); long battery life; aluminum housing; multi-coated lenses; includes low and high mounts.
Personal experience: I used the ROMEO5 during a weekend of positional work from kneeling and seated. The dot stayed visible in dappled shade at low settings and didn’t flare when I transitioned into a sunlit lane. Re-zero checks after removing and remounting showed negligible shift—good enough that I didn’t bother touching the turrets.
Online comments: The crowd consensus is “best value” and “does everything I need,” with occasional notes about turret feel being less refined than premium dots, which I’d agree with—functional but not fancy.
Mounting on the 457: Direct-mount the low base to a Pic rail. If your 457 has only a dovetail, add a dovetail-to-Pic adapter. Avoid the tall riser; you’ll lose cheek weld on a bolt gun.
Primary Arms SLx MD-25 — Big Window, Small Body
The MD-25 is a clever middle ground: a 25 mm objective gives a noticeably larger sight window than a standard microdot, but the overall footprint still looks right on a slim bolt-action. The 2 MOA dot is crisp, the brightness steps are sensibly spaced, and the turrets are better than I expected at this price. On the clock, that extra window makes dot acquisition faster when I break position and re-mount the rifle. I’ve also had zero issues with flicker or intensity drift—rock solid throughout extended practice days.
Product Specs: 2 MOA dot; 25 mm objective in micro-style form; long battery life; rugged construction; daylight-bright settings and very low night-friendly lows; includes mounting hardware with a low base.
Personal experience: During a “rack attack” drill (five minis at 30–40 yards), the MD-25’s slightly larger window let me re-find the dot just a hair quicker after a sloppy mount. At 50 yards on paper, groups centered exactly where expected, and I liked the tactile turrets for a tiny final tweak.
Online comments: Many owners highlight the window size as the differentiator and call it their “favorite trainer optic,” citing reliability over thousands of rounds. Some mention the unit is a touch heavier than tiny micros, which is true on paper but not something I notice on a 457.
Mounting on the 457: Use the supplied low mount on a Pic rail. Add a dovetail-to-Pic adapter if your receiver is still bare. Keep the sight as low as possible for the best cheek weld.
Vortex Crossfire Red Dot Gen II — Simple and Durable
Vortex’s Crossfire Red Dot Gen II is the “no drama” option I reach for when I want something that works every time with minimal fuss. The 2 MOA dot is bright enough for noon steel yet can be dialed down for shaded woods without smearing. The housing is stout for a rimfire, turrets are predictable, and Vortex’s warranty is a confidence booster for hard-use trainers loaned to friends or students. It ships with both a low base and a riser, so you’re covered for bolt-action and AR-height rifles without buying extra hardware.
Product Specs: 2 MOA dot; multi-coated glass; long battery life; included low and high mounts; shock- and water-resistant aluminum housing; simple dial brightness control.
Personal experience: I’ve run the Crossfire through a wet morning where fog clung to the grass; no internal fogging, no flicker, and the dot stayed round. Simulated “truck ride” in a soft case didn’t move zero. The click values are honest, and once locked, nothing drifts.
Online comments: The phrase I keep reading is “great warranty, great value.” Some users note the brightness dial is stiffer than button-style controls—true, but I like the positive detents when working with gloves.
Mounting on the 457: Use the low base on a Pic rail. If your 457 is pre-railed, bolt it right on. Otherwise, add a dovetail-to-Pic adapter and keep the optic as low as you can for natural eye alignment.
Trijicon MRO — Rugged With a Generous Window
The Trijicon MRO brings a larger viewing area and battle-proven build quality to a rimfire platform. While designed with carbines in mind, it actually feels excellent on the 457 when set low. The big window makes it easy to keep both eyes open and track the dot through recoil (yes, even modest rimfire hop), and the brightness knob is one of the best for quick on-the-fly adjustments. The 2 MOA dot is crisp at mid-levels, and the housing’s durability inspires confidence if you’re hard on gear or run classes in variable weather.
Product Specs: 2 MOA dot; large objective in a compact housing; long battery life; top-mounted brightness knob with night-vision lows; sealed, rugged construction.
Personal experience: I ran the MRO during a mixed positional day—standing to seated to kneeling. The larger window noticeably sped up dot acquisition when I rebuilt my mount sloppily, and I liked how the knob let me bump brightness up as clouds broke. Zero was stable after a few on/off cycles from the base.
Online comments: Shooters love the window size and durability; a subset mentions perceived tint at certain angles, which I’ve seen slightly on bright sand but not enough to matter.
Mounting on the 457: Plan to buy or use a low MRO mount (many are sold separately). On a CZ 457, pair that low mount with a Pic rail (factory or dovetail-to-Pic adapter). Skip tall risers; keep it close to the bore.
Burris FastFire 3 — Open Reflex, Ultra-Light
The FastFire 3 is an open-emitter reflex sight that feels tailor-made for a featherweight 457 trainer. The 3 MOA dot is a touch larger than my usual preference, but on steel, cans, and small silhouettes inside 50 yards, it’s quick and surprisingly precise when dimmed just right. The biggest selling point is weight and height—this optic practically disappears on the receiver and keeps your cheek weld and bolt stroke feeling totally natural. Controls are simple, and the window is clearer than you’d expect for the size.
Product Specs: 3 MOA dot; open-emitter design; auto and manual brightness options; lightweight aluminum body; top battery access on current variants; includes Picatinny mount in many packages.
Personal experience: I built a “hike-and-plink” 457 with the FastFire 3 for trails and farm walks. The rifle carried like a bare-sighted trainer, and I could snap to 25-yard targets instantly. In drizzle, I kept a little lens hood on the unit and had no issues; I simply wipe the lens if wind throws droplets across the window.
Online comments: Owners praise the cost-to-performance ratio and minimal height. Some caution about open-emitter vulnerability to debris; that’s true, but for rimfire plinking it’s manageable with basic care.
Mounting on the 457: Use the included Picatinny plate when available. You’ll need a dovetail-to-Pic adapter if your rifle isn’t already railed. Keep it low and you’ll maintain an ideal cheek weld.

How I tested
Platforms & ammo. Two CZ 457 rifles: one heavier varmint-profile for stability and one lighter rifle for off-hand handling. Ammunition included subsonic loads for suppressed work and standard-velocity for general practice.
Zero & distances. I established a 50-yard zero for all dots. I confirmed practical holds at 25 and 75 yards using 1-inch pasters and 3-inch steel swingers.
Handling & mounting. Each optic was evaluated on a low Picatinny base mounted to the 11 mm dovetail via a quality adapter. I checked bolt clearance, cheek weld, and the ability to run the bolt without my knuckles brushing the optic housing.
Parallax & brightness. I tested for apparent parallax error at 10, 15, and 25 yards, then checked brightness legibility on bright noon sun vs. shaded tree lines.
Durability & zero retention. I removed and reinstalled each optic (same base, same torque) to evaluate repeatability, then shot 100-round strings to watch for drift. I also inspected turrets for accidental movement after sling carry.
Buying guide: what matters on a CZ 457 bolt gun
Dot size & brightness. A 2 MOA dot is the sweet spot for 50-yard paper and tiny steel. If you prefer ultra-fast acquisition at 25 yards, a 3–4 MOA dot can also work, but ensure the sight offers fine low-level brightness for shaded woods so the dot doesn’t bloom.
Window & form factor. Micro-tubes (H-2, ROMEO5, Crossfire) balance protection and clarity. Larger windows (MD-25, MRO) speed up acquisition, especially in positional work. Open reflex (FastFire 3) saves weight and height but needs basic weather awareness.
Mount height. On the 457, lower is better. A low mount preserves cheek weld and keeps you close to the bore. AR-height risers are almost never appropriate on a bolt-action .22.
Parallax behavior. All red dots have some residual parallax. Check at 10–15 yards; pick units that keep POI shifts minimal when your cheek placement changes.
Controls & usability. A glove-friendly knob (Aimpoint, Trijicon) or tactile buttons (Holosun) both work; what matters is repeatable steps and the ability to set truly low brightness. If you shoot in evening shade, the bottom two settings must be clean and round.
Battery life & features. Motion activation and solar assist are genuinely useful on a dot you might forget to power up. That said, an always-on dot with massive battery life (Aimpoint) can be even simpler.
Weight & balance. Keeping total optic + base weight modest preserves the 457’s nimble character. If you’re building a youth rifle, prioritize the lightest viable option.
Mounting tips for the CZ 457
Confirm your receiver: Most 457s wear an 11 mm dovetail; a few variants (and some aftermarket rails) differ. Know yours before ordering adapters. Add a Pic rail if needed: A zero-MOA dovetail-to-Pic adapter makes optic swaps easy and improved repeatability likely. Choose a low mount: All optics above include a low mount (Trijicon MRO often requires buying the low base separately). Skip tall risers. Torque matters: Follow base and ring torque guidance from the mount maker. I track torque in a small card; consistent torque equals consistent zero. Check bolt clearance: Cycle the bolt rapidly with the optic installed—your knuckles shouldn’t brush the housing. Adjust fore-aft placement as needed. Zero smart: A 50-yard zero works beautifully for most .22 LR loads; confirm your 25-yard and 75-yard holds on paper. What dot size should I choose for a 457?
I recommend 2 MOA for mixed paper and steel out to 75 yards. It’s small enough for precision yet bright and visible on sunny days. If your use-case is purely close-range plinking, a 3 MOA dot can be fine.
Can I co-witness irons with a red dot on the 457?
Not in the typical AR sense. On a bolt-action with a low-mounted dot, you’re prioritizing a clean sight picture and cheek weld over co-witness. Most setups will not line up irons through the dot.
Do I need a special rail?
If your 457 has only the dovetail, I strongly recommend a zero-MOA dovetail-to-Picatinny adapter. It simplifies optic swaps, improves repeatability, and gives you access to the widest range of low mounts.
How often should I re-zero?
After any mount change or torque change, and after hard transport the first time you run a new setup. Once your base and screws settle in, you’ll find most of these dots hold zero extremely well on a .22 LR.
What’s the ideal zero distance?
50 yards is the general-purpose sweet spot. Confirm holds at 25 and 75 yards with your actual ammo; subsonic loads may print slightly different than standard-velocity.
Will an open reflex sight survive the elements?
Yes—with care. Open emitters like the FastFire 3 are fine for rimfire work. Keep a small lens cloth handy for heavy mist or wind-blown droplets, and consider a hood or cover in rain.
Is parallax a real concern at rimfire distances?
It can be. I test at 10–15 yards by deliberately shifting my head; the best units keep POI shifts small. A consistent cheek weld is the best medicine, regardless of sight.
